Transaction 184000017a64d5ed19a11d4ee41bcee036378359f58fa975a8ded15a8397e814
1 Input
1 Output
-
184000017a64d5ed19a11d4ee41bcee036378359f58fa975a8ded15a8397e814:0
- value
- 67404
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cbfe5bc19bd7e4f8d78c5c3b894582c5964452f1081b6803aac6d10c2fa27708
- address
- bc1pe0l9hsvm6lj034uvtsacj3vzcktyg5h3pqdksqa2cmgsctazwuyqd2fhr0